In-place port of dsh-workflow-vm from the in-process node:vm execution
to one worker thread per run (the workflow-workerthread engine of
PR #215, adopted as THE engine): the script's vm context moves inside
the worker, agent() bridges to ctx.subagents over the message port
(host.ts/protocol.ts/session.ts/worker.ts are new; runtime.ts loses the
abandon channel — the host's grace timer force-settles and TERMINATES
instead), start() pre-parses the body host-side to keep the seam's
synchronous SCRIPT_PARSE throw, and a ready→go handshake keeps a run
cancelled before start from ever executing the body. start() no longer
blocks the host, termination is real, and the value boundary is
serialization by construction. The package keeps its name until the
follow-up rename commit; scripts see the identical hook surface, and
the seam-contract tests hardened ahead of this swap pass unchanged.
The run and child-RPC surfaces are class-shaped rather than literal
bundles: WorkerRun IMPLEMENTS the seam's WorkflowRun (id/meta are its
own clone, separate from event payloads') and start() returns the
instance directly — interface parity with the seam is compiler-checked;
worker-side, ChildRpcBridge (implements ChildPort; callId allocation +
pending book-keeping settled by onChild* entry points) and
RpcChildHandle (every member an RPC keyed by its callId) carry names in
stacks. ChildPort's method is startAgent — it names what it starts,
matching the script-side agent() hook and the agentsStarted /
workflow/agent-* vocabulary; the Child* type names deliberately stay
(the worker side is cordis- and subagent-free; these are reduced JSON
projections, not the seam's types).

The shipped backend of the code-execution seam, per the Code Mode RFC's
worker-thread section: one fresh Node worker per run, executing the
model's TypeScript after a host-side type-strip (wrapped in an
async-function shell so top-level return/await parse, sliced back out
position-preserved), bindings bridged over the message port under
hostile-peer rules (own-property name lookup, at-most-once replies,
post-settlement drops, null-prototype namespaces), logs streamed eagerly
with an in-band truncation marker, and two independent budgets — measured
event-loop busy time (computeMs) plus a never-pausing wall ceiling
(maxWallMs) — funneling into worker.terminate(). env: {} and execArgv: []
keep the isolate hermetic; disposal aborts in-flight runs and awaits
worker exits.
The worker entry loads unbuilt via Node's native type stripping
(src/worker.ts, erasable-only) and ships built as a sibling tsdown bundle
(lib/worker.js); tests/built-lib.e2e.ts pins the built load path under
plain node and joins the built-artifact smoke gate. Unit suites cover the
bootstrap in-process (fake port) and the runtime over real workers,
per-file 100%.
